I concur with Dell ( now there's a first! ) that the vig is the same for $line parlays. As he noted they are what the term means a "let it ride" bet on the second leg if the first wins - similar to a let-it-ride conditional. He also denotes that spread parlays TYPICALLY have MORE vig ( though for 3 teamers ar 6-1 or higher the opposite is true ).

The advantage of them is their "compounding" nature and if you have an advantage then you compound it. There are many reasons not to play them however, even though most don't get them correct IMO. Line shopping limitations, money MGMT considerations, "honest or realistic winning % or +EV calculations" being the main three.

They don't help odds but they compound winnings and allow more ROI for winners. They will make losers lose more and faster though so you must KNOW which you are!
